
Gaping dutchman's pipe
Aristolochia ringens
This extremely rare Dutchman's pipe produces bizarre, gaping flowers and requires specialist care in warm, humid conditions. Needs consistent moisture, filtered light, and climbing support in a protected environment. Reserved for serious collectors with tropical greenhouse setups.
